This is Apple Pie.

Alpha feline in cattery 2.

Big Apple pie

He was an education project cat as in his job was interaction with people (especially kids) and being a feline ambassador. He fitted his job to the snuggest T, as he loves people and is unfazed by human crowds and close and constant [...]

BBC: Last cat saved from Olympics site

Remember the news about the cats in the London 2012 Olympics stadium site? Great news is the Celia Hammond Animal Trust did it! They’ve saved all the known cats from the demolition threat.
